Polyelectrolyte-assisted removal of metal ions with ultrafiltration

机译:聚电解质辅助超滤去除金属离子

获取原文
获取原文并翻译 | 示例
           

摘要

The water-soluble polymers poly(styrene sulfonic acid-co-maleic acid) and poly(acrylic acid-co-maleic acid) were investigated with respect to their metal-ion-binding ability with ultrafiltration. The studied metal ions included Ag(I), Cu(II), Ni(II), Co(II), Ca(II), Mg(II), Pb(II), Cd(II), Zn(II), AI(III), and Cr(Ill) ions. The retention properties of the polyelectrolytes for the metal ions depended strongly on the ligand type. As for the carboxylate ligands, with increasing concentration and pH, the metal-binding affinity increased. (C) 2005 Wiley Periodicals, Inc.
